Hello! I don't know if anyone has any experience with a klic n kut but i have an opportunity to buy one for really cheap. I would like to mount a Dremel to the arm and use it as a engraving machine. Any ever tried anything like this? Thanks, -Grant |
|
#2
| ||||
| ||||
| Hi Grant, These are nice machines but I doubt they have the motion torque or rigidity to handle a dremel / spindle. It would be fantastic for fitting a small laser tube though. Tweakie.
